Join the Chicago chapter of AHCJ on Thursday, Nov. 21, for a panel discussion on "Fresh Stories Ahead for the Affordable Care Act." 

Does your story list need a kick in the pants? The technical problems of HealthCare.gov have overshadowed other health reform stories since the rollout of the federal marketplace website on Oct. 1. Journalists now need to look ahead for trends and develop new story ideas. Our panel discussion will dig into three big changes that haven't received much public attention yet: pediatric dental coverage, substance abuse treatment coverage and a new type of nonprofit health insurers called CO-OPs.
